Beyond Financial Aid: 2010 Guide to Extra Help For Low-Income Adult Students

Date: 09/07/2010 Author: Deborah Harris, MLRI and Ruth J. Liberman, Crittenton Women's Union

This booklet  provides a comprehensive review of family supports that may be available to low-income adult students attending college or in vocational training programs.  It includes information about factors to consider before enrolling in school or taking out a loan.  It also includes information about benefit programs that you may be eligible for while a student, such as Food Stamps/ SNAP, TAFDC, Health Insurance, Child Care, unemployment Insurance and Subsidized Housing.  It also includes information on Tax Benefits while a student.  To download the booklet (which is posted on the Crittenton Women's Union website), click the "Go To Website" link below.
